The Effect of Cold Therapy on the Prevention of Chemotherapy-Induced Peripheral Neuropathy in Oncology Patients: A Systematic Review Study.

Abstract

OBJECTIVE

The aim of this study was to investigate the effect of cold therapy on the prevention of chemotherapy-induced peripheral neuropathy in oncology patients.

METHODS

This review was prepared based on the Preferred Reporting Items for Systematic Reviews and Meta-Analyzes. The Medline, CINAHL, Embase, Cochrane Library, PubMed, Scopus and Web of Science databases were searched for studies published between January 1997 and June 2024. Two reviewers independently evaluated study suitability and extracted data. The Jadad critical appraisal scale and Methodological Index for Non-Randomized Studies (MINORS) risk of bias tool was used for quality assessment. The findings of this review are presented using a narrative synthesis.

RESULTS

Overall, cold therapy was effective in preventing CIPN in more than half of the studies. Cold therapy methods such as cold hilotherapy, frozen gloves and socks, cold mitts and slippers, and cooling gloves/socks were found to be the most effective in six studies. In contrast, three studies that applied interventions like frozen gloves and socks, crushed ice, and various cooling methods did not show a significant effect.

CONCLUSION

Cold therapy was found to be a reasonable option for preventing CIPN in patients receiving taxane-based chemotherapy, as it does not result in serious side effects. Due to the heterogeneity of studies with different methods, sample sizes and measurement procedures for CIPN, it is difficult to make a clear statement about the duration and temperature of cold application that the patient can tolerate.

IMPLICATIONS FOR NURSING PRACTICE

Cold therapy can provide a useful option for the prevention of CIPN in patients receiving taxane-based chemotherapy. Nurses should increase patient and provider awareness of the benefits of cold therapy for CIPN.

摘要

目的

本研究旨在探讨冷疗对预防肿瘤患者化疗引起的周围神经病变的效果。

方法

本综述依据系统评价和Meta分析的首选报告项目编写。检索了1997年1月至2024年6月期间发表的研究的Medline、CINAHL、Embase、Cochrane图书馆、PubMed、Scopus和科学网数据库。两名评审员独立评估研究的适用性并提取数据。使用Jadad批判性评价量表和非随机研究的方法学指数(MINORS)偏倚风险工具进行质量评估。本综述的结果采用叙述性综合法呈现。

结果

总体而言,在超过一半的研究中,冷疗对预防化疗引起的周围神经病变有效。冷疗方法如冷氦冷冻疗法、冷冻手套和袜子、冷连指手套和拖鞋以及冷却手套/袜子在六项研究中被发现是最有效的。相比之下,三项应用冷冻手套和袜子、碎冰以及各种冷却方法等干预措施的研究未显示出显著效果。

结论

冷疗被发现是预防接受紫杉烷类化疗患者化疗引起的周围神经病变的合理选择,因为它不会导致严重的副作用。由于关于化疗引起的周围神经病变的不同方法、样本量和测量程序的研究存在异质性,很难就患者可耐受的冷疗持续时间和温度做出明确说明。

对护理实践的启示

冷疗可为接受紫杉烷类化疗的患者预防化疗引起的周围神经病变提供一种有用的选择。护士应提高患者和医护人员对冷疗对化疗引起的周围神经病变益处的认识。
